"Address it Head-On": Shirley Ayorkor Botchwey Rallies Commonwealth Leaders in Mombasa to Fight Marine Pollution

Summary by GBC Ghana Online
By: Mercy Darko As marine pollution and climate change threaten oceans, global leaders and stakeholders have converged on Mombasa, Kenya for the 11th edition of the ‘Our Oceans Conference’. The event aims to drive actionable commitments and partnerships to accelerate sustainable ocean practices and strengthen global cooperation in safeguarding marine life.
